11 sustainable cafés and restaurants

Here in Halmstad we have quite a few cafés and restaurants where the heart beats a little extra for locally produced raw ingredients and climate-smart meals.

We have listed here 9 suggestions for cafés and restaurants where you can enjoy excellent meals and light snacks that are also good for the planet. Be sure to check out Halmstad’s many farm shops, where you’ll find a fantastic selection of locally produced food ingredients and products. It doesn’t get more sustainable than that.

Café Lugnet Green Bistro

Café Lugnet Green Bistro External link, opens in new window. is an oasis located by the Brottet swimming stadium in Halmstad, near the scenic Prince Bertil's trail. Surrounded by rustling trees, it offers heartfelt, home-cooked meals made from carefully selected ingredients with a focus on local and organic origins. The menu features a wide variety of options, from salads and sandwiches to hot dishes and homemade desserts. Beverages include local apple cider, sparkling organic cider from Normandy, and organic selections from neighboring Denmark. The café is committed to sustainability, using packaging made from recycled materials. With outdoor seating in the shade of the trees, it’s the perfect spot for both everyday outings and special occasions.

 Steninge Kuststation outside Halmstad

Steninge Kuststation

Steninge Kuststation

At Steninge Kuststation (swe), External link, opens in new window. Coastal Station, only 200 meters from the sea, your conscience, stomach and eyes will enjoy themselves. Locally produced, climate-smart meals and snacks are served here, often with vegetarian options, with an idyllic view of the sea. Steninge Kuststation (swe) External link, opens in new window. is a certified One Planet Plate restaurant – a certification by the World Wildlife Fund Sweden (swe), External link, opens in new window. which is about reducing the climate impact of meals while contributing to biodiversity. Take the opportunity to order porridge from one of the world’s best chefs, a two-time world champion in porridge cooking, or enjoy a tantalizing local kale and seaweed lasagna. All One Planet Plate certified, of course!

Restaurang Mangold

Mangold Restaurant (swe) External link, opens in new window. takes the concept of climate-smart agriculture to a whole new level. The restaurant’s upper floor serves a “climate-smart buffet” where you can enjoy tasty and seasonal food with a focus on reducing food waste. There is no fixed menu here, but rather the food is prepared entirely according to whatever raw ingredients are available on the particular day. Working together with various food suppliers, they buy the produce and other food ingredients that other restaurants don’t want, which means the meals here are made from food that otherwise would be thrown away. Ayes, certainly a creative challenge for the chefs in the kitchen, but oh so climate smart! For a somewhat more traditional lunch with a variety of daily specials visit ground floor of Restaurant Mangold (swe). External link, opens in new window. And sometimes, every so often when one least expects it, their Streetfood Kitchen opens up.

Särdals Kvarn

If you want to have a quick bite to eat at one of “The 7 Wonders of Halmstad,” head over to Särdals Mill (swe). External link, opens in new window. Built in 1890, the Dutch style six-story windmill is one of the largest windmills in the Nordic region. The mill is no longer in use today; instead you can enjoy here a nice light meal in their cozy café and purchase locally produced products from their shop. Delicious baked goods, hearty sandwiches and simple lunch dishes are on the menu, often prepared with local raw ingredients from Halland.

Västergårdarna

For many years, Katarina and Kjell have produced food products from the farm’s own lambs and pigs at Västergårdarna (swe). External link, opens in new window. Now they have also opened the doors to the Västergårdarna farm shop and waffle shack. In a traditional rural home environment, they offer good light meals and first-class meat products. Everything served here is prepared from either their own home-grown or locally produced ingredients. In addition to the farm’s own meat products, the shop also sells eggs, vegetables and honey from the farm’s own production.

Ekoteket at Hallandsgården

During the summer, Hallandsgården opens up its café at Galgberget: Ekoteket Hallandsgården. External link, opens in new window. You can enjoy excellent light meals here with a fantastic view over the city of Halmstad. The café, though recently renamed Ekoteket, has been serving waffles with jam and cream for over 90 years. In addition to waffles, there also have soups, sandwiches, ice cream and pastries to choose from on the menu – all organic and mostly from locally produced ingredients. Take the opportunity to visit the fantastic open-air museum. And let the kids play in the superb Sagoängen playground.
